About This Food

BBQ potato chips are a widely consumed snack, especially popular in the United States. The calories in bbq potato chips is 138.1. They provide carbohydrates, mainly from the potato and added sugars in the BBQ seasoning, and fats. Potato chips also contain sodium. However, they are generally lower in fiber and essential vitamins. Due to the higher calorie and fat content, they might not be the best choice for individuals focused on weight loss. If you're watching your weight, it's best to enjoy them in moderation. A small, controlled portion is usually sufficient per day. For a healthier choice, try baked versions or air-popped chips.
